"Ideological zeal is making us sacrifice prosperity and livelihood for fractional changes in CO2 in atmosphere...
Its a collective action problem - if only some countries make sacrifices and others don't, then we just wipe out our prosperity."
In his speech at ARC, Paul Marshall laid out a scathing analysis of UK and European energy policies, and warned of the dangers of continuing the current trajectory.

Sir Paul Marshall is CIO and Chairman of Marshall Wace LLP, and founder and owner of OQS Media, the holding company for UnHerd and The Spectator. He is also a lead investor in GB News Ltd. He is a founding Trustee of Ark, the children’s charity.
